Hi all, I'm JE2UFF
Those who know, please let me know.
Now RTTY is operated in the combination of MMTTY and DIGIKEYER II. Before while using Windows XP SP3, it was satisfactory, but it is Windows7. When it was used by 64bits. The problem happened.
Of course, installed DIR is C:\MMTTY and it has set it as compatibility with Win XP SP3. An Administrator setup is also.
Fundamentally, it starts satisfactorily. Demodulates function is no problem. However, a problem occurs in transmutation of FSK.
If it transmits in FSK, several characters of the beginning can be transmitted, but transmission of a character cannot be performed only in Diddle henceforth.
The problem occurred. Transmission was stopped, and even if it ended MMTTY, FSK LED of DIGIKEYER II has blinked. If you notice, blink of FSK LED finished. It seem that the transmitting character is buffered by DIGIKEYER II.
In Windows XP SP3, it is the problem which did not occur. Is these any person whom the same phenomenon generated ?
